Tennessee is set to travel to Fayetteville, Arkansas this weekend for the Super Regionals of the NCAA Tournament.

A trip to Omaha and the College World Series is on the line for Vol Baseball if the boys can win two out of three games against the Hogs.

There appears to be a lot on the line for fans too, in terms of personal finances.

If you want to have a seat for game one of the Super Regional this weekend, it will cost you a pretty penny.

As of this writing, here are the lowest get-in prices for Saturday on the secondary ticket market. All prices include fees.

  • Ticketmaster: $343 per ticket totaling $686 for a pair

  • TickPick: $226 per ticket totaling $452 for a pair

  • StubHub: $188 per ticket totaling $376 for a pair (good luck finding this one by the time you read this)

  • SeatGeek: $219 per ticket totaling $438 for a pair

  • Vivid Seats: $239 per ticket totaling $478 for a pair

These prices include ticketed seats. Fans are still able to get into the “Hog Pen” for around $100 a pop but that doesn’t include a seat.

The “Hog Pen” is basically just a fenced in lawn full of maniacs.

Some tickets are listed for as much as $1,000 or more depending on where you want to sit.
